Diseases of the nose are dangerous and unpleasant, since it is the nose that is the very first link in the system of the upper respiratory tract. The air in it is warmed, cleaned and moistened. From it, he enters the larynx and pharynx. It is easy to conclude that it is free nasal breathing that favors the proper functioning of the lungs, as well as of our entire body.

As already mentioned, diseases of the nose are numerous. It is customary to relate to them:

- chronic and acute rhinitis ;

- a boil of the nose;

- sinusitis.

Sinusitis in turn is divided into:

- chronic;

- acute frontal sinusitis;

- acute sinusitis;

- acute ethmoiditis;

- complications from sinusitis.

Diseases of the nose are much more dangerous than it might seem. The fact is that a person who decides to let things go by themselves can make a lot of trouble. First of all, it should be said that the nose is in close proximity to such an important organ as the brain. Also in close proximity to it are the organs of vision, balance, and hearing. If treatment is not timely and adequate, severe consequences will be inevitable.

It is worth saying that shortness of breath can very quickly lead to chronic bronchitis. Also, for its reason, asthma, pneumonia, hypertension, arrhythmia, angina pectoris can develop, numerous problems with metabolism, the immune system, as well as the nervous system can occur.

Only an otolaryngologist can control the course of nasal disease. These specialists most often prescribe complex preparations of anti-inflammatory, antiseptic, hyposensitizing effects. Proper treatment will help get rid of the disease quickly.
